Factors Affecting Cost
- Material Choice: Different materials like concrete, brick, or natural stone come with varying price points.
- Labor Costs: Skilled labor rates in Santa Barbara can impact the overall cost.
- Design Complexity: Intricate designs or custom patterns can increase the price.
- Site Preparation: The amount of grading or excavation needed before installation.
- Permitting Fees: Local regulations may require permits, adding to the cost.
- Length and Width: Larger walkways will naturally cost more due to additional materials and labor.
- Accessibility: Hard-to-reach areas may require specialized equipment or additional labor.
Average Costs for Common Tasks
Task | Average Cost in Santa Barbara, CA |
---|---|
Basic Concrete Walkway | $6 - $10 per square foot |
Brick Paver Walkway | $10 - $20 per square foot |
Natural Stone Walkway | $15 - $30 per square foot |
Site Preparation and Grading | $1,000 - $3,000 |
Permitting Fees | $100 - $500 |
Custom Design Work | $20 - $50 per square foot |
